Hornet is just one of the earth’s greatest social network software for that homosexual cluster.
It’s had gotten 30 million people globally and contains end up being the top application of the sort in locations such as for example France, Russia, Brazil, chicken and Taiwan.
Blending usual elements of a lot more internet sites, Hornet leave people through the homosexual region so that you can connect with other individuals through texting, revise reports for his or her profiles in addition to release to a newsfeed. Leading to each one of these energetic attributes demand petabytes and petabytes of data.
But until December simply the earlier 12 months, the management professionals at Hornet feeling that their unique existing Cassandra bunch in the morning minimizing just what features and businesses it could possibly offer to people, because it was operating a vintage times version of the NoSQL collection.
Happy to dispersed into functionality like discussed attraction, sites, and video clips, Hornet understood it might need to broaden their particular space for storage capabilities by replacing to an even more present type of Apache Cassandra.
Matthew Hirst, attention of on the web manufacturing at Hornet, guided the party related to this task and shared:
We determined your volume of information that individuals was actually service would increase by in 50 percent, and alongside the proceeded boost in the quantity of everybody utilizing the app, which come to be issues in the foreseeable future. You knew we possessed to come up with some changes to how you taken care of our very own information by-and-by.
Therefore, Hornet included utilizing the DataStax Luna consulting assistance on Apache Cassandra to assist they scale-up the current messaging and newsfeed bundle it was making use of.
Without a hitch
We have the opportunity to talk with Nate Mitchell, lead DevOps Engineer at Hornet, concerning the select the texting and newsfeed groups. The need for the update, she or he defined:
Typically the disorder have been mostly just logistical as to space. The majority of us was actually inadequate lots of know-how points normally – we would occasionally bring really uncommon blips where a node would lose for several minutes appropriate keep coming back. Therefore in the morning some a massive concern, which are often just what in fact guided Over 50 dating apps men evaluating this.
But generally the limitations have been with space for storing. We’re estimate four plus terabytes of real information simply for information and dining tables.
Before the improve, along with the great deal of users climbing, combined with quantity of info as well as the the application of Hornet’s traits growing, so in addition constitute expenditure, as a result of the data saving requisite.
Working with DataStax Luna calling instrument, Mitchell thin various countries in Hornet workforce managed to discharge capacity minimizing this price force. The chap explained:
To be able to change points and strike the bundle in such a way a large number of us’re capable discharge a huge amount of drive room from things that a lot of folks build throughout traditions weeks, allowed you to basically provide another couple of years of life with the lot without extreme change become ideal.
It also enabled all of us to render extra positive aspects to the individual buyers without the need to make modifications on the exterior. For that reason, the personal mobile phone owner offer, for example, familiar with reveal the last couple of weeks – this has today multiplied per 2 within the last calendar month, because offer space to incorporate that aid and never have to purchase added month-to-month running expenditure.
As mentioned at this time, Hornety worked with the DataStax inquiring organization to style the perfect solution, and improve the way it handled the communities. The consulting teams and also worked with Hornet to apply the improve and eliminate the adjustments successfully in a phased answer – using newsfeed lot becoming changed original, with the texting lot. Mitchell stated:
It certainly requires most of the stress past carrying out a dynamic improvement on production tools whenever you’ve got DataStax around, with carried this out a million years and also today the comprehension of things you can do if one thing fails. I’m certainly not a specialized, I must work on 50 numerous points every day, i will be incapable of is experts in any one people. Thus yeah it actually was really efficient.
Besides the gurus happen appreciable since the improvements came about . Hornet has-been in the place to lessen the communicating bunch sizes by 50percent, it offers enhanced this excellent article device shop from fourteen days to one thirty day period of communications, and performed the upgrade with no any recuperation opportunity for subscribers. Mitchell stated:
It really is probably going becoming a lot more manufacturing non-answer in the past, which is undoubtedly that we’ven’t in fact must value Cassandra since most men and women developed the alterations and news. Generally speaking essentially is actually obtaining paged in the heart of the night time energy, they probably experienced one thing to undertake with a short Cassandra blip which was generating a heightened answers your own time. Which has had only missing out on apart completely.
All of our business normally capable admit to increase your customer base today, before we’d to check into starting any build improvements – structure this means computers measurement, Central Processing Unit, memory etcetera.
Mitchell asserted that Hornet produces viewed a fairly close advancement in place to start calculate reference usage of the teams, since boost was created. And this also refers to at this time helping power their place dreams. She or he place:
We’re often on the lookout for distinctive methods of participate the community. Only from a working rates advice, this opens up most of us about concentrate sources on added characteristics we typically would not becoming able apply if we’d was required to spend to raise how big our private Cassandra groups.
We’re capable regulate even more e-mails nowadays, you can easily emphasize a lot more associated with historical info with reduced postpone, as well as we could teach a person double the amount amount of playback of any proprietor offer than most of us were previously able to. And also at the same time frame frame all of our organization was economically in a position to spend money we possibly may gave for anyone increases on added properties together with the application, especially video.